What is HLVd, and can it be removed?

HLVd (hop latent viroid, also written HpLVd) is an infectious RNA pathogen that silently reduces cannabis potency, yield, and vigor. It is removed through meristem culture: isolating the clean meristematic tip of the plant and regenerating a clean plant from it, verified by qPCR testing before it returns to production.

What drives the cost of an in-house tissue culture lab?

The cost of an in-house tissue culture lab is driven mostly by scale, equipment choices, and the state of the space you start with. A larger cultivar library and higher production volume need more hood time, more growth-chamber capacity, and more media throughput, which is where the money goes. A room that already has clean power, water, and environmental control costs less to convert than one built from scratch. What equipment does a tissue culture lab need?

A tissue culture lab needs a laminar flow hood for sterile work, an autoclave to sterilize media and tools, a growth room or chamber with controlled light and temperature, a media-prep area, and shelving and consumables. The hood does the heavy lifting on contamination control, and growth-chamber capacity is usually what caps how much you can produce. How does meristem culture remove HLVd?

Meristem culture removes HLVd by regenerating a clean plant from the meristem, the tiny growing tip of the shoot that the viroid has not reached. We isolate the clean meristematic tip, grow a new plant from it in tissue culture, and verify it clean by qPCR before it goes back into production. It is the only reliable way to clear HLVd, because heat therapy and roguing do not eliminate it once it is in the plant.

What is genetic cold storage and why does a lab need it?

Genetic cold storage is long-term preservation of clean plant tissue at low temperature so a cultivar can be regenerated years later. A lab needs it because it is insurance: if you lose your mother plants to a contamination event or a bad season, cold-storage tissue lets you bring those genetics back. What is the difference between a tissue culture lab and a mother room?

A tissue culture lab produces clean genetics in a sterile setting, while a mother room keeps stock plants for taking traditional cuttings. A mother room can quietly hold and spread HLVd across every clone you pull from it. A tissue culture lab starts clean, screens for pathogens, and regenerates Gen-0 stock that outperforms cuttings from older or infected mothers. The lab is upstream: it feeds clean plants into the room, instead of the room slowly degrading your library.

What is media, and why does it matter in tissue culture?

Media is the sterile nutrient gel that cannabis tissue grows on in the lab, and getting the recipe right is what makes propagation clean and consistent. Each stage, from initiation to multiplication to rooting, wants a different formulation, and small changes in the recipe show up as differences in vigor and contamination.
